Named after the first recorded vanilla plantation in 1915, in the Sava region of northeastern Madagascar, Cinq Frères is a Mauritius-based company that specializes in the commercialization of vanilla grown along the Ankavy River, not far from Antalaha – a small town considered the capital of the famous spice. The company, which also offers a fine selection of exceptional condiments, is now launching a retail business.

A subsidiary of Agro Resources Mauritius, Cinq Frères’ core business is the production, sourcing, processing and export of high quality vanilla and spices from Madagascar. Agri Resources Group (a subsidiary of Monaco Resources Group) began investing in vanilla and spice production in Madagascar in 2015 with Cinq Frères’ Director, Matthieu Lougarre and to date owns no less than 3 plantations totaling 145 hectares as well as two processing centers.

A production with a positive social impact

Cinq Frères is a company committed to working with local producers and small farmers. In order to guarantee the traceability, quality and fair remuneration of the farmers, Cinq Frères works closely with the association “Inside Madagascar” and the APVAM (Association des Planteurs de Vanille d’Ankavia Meva), which currently includes more than 600 producers. Involved in the field, Cinq Frères also provides training on the preparation of vanilla in order to improve quality and allow producers to capture a greater part of the added value of the industry. “We focus on education, quality enhancement, fair remuneration and the popularization of good farming practices in order to have a positive impact on the development of local communities and to limit the impact of the vanilla industry on the environment,” adds Matthieu.
